Water Conservation Perks
One of one of the most considerable advantages of artificial lawn is its capacity to conserve water. Traditional turf lawns require significant irrigation, especially in areas prone to dry spell or water constraints. On the other hand, synthetic grass does not require watering, substantially lowering the total need for water sources. This function is specifically useful in deserts where water scarcity is a pushing issue.
By removing the need for routine watering, artificial lawn adds to lasting landscape practices and helps minimize the ecological effect of excessive water intake. Decreased Chemical Use
The transition to synthetic turf substantially lowers the reliance on chemical treatments commonly made use of in all-natural turf maintenance. Typical grass management usually involves the application of chemicals, herbicides, and plant foods to promote growth and control insects. These chemicals can present risks to human wellness, regional wildlife, and the setting, contributing to dirt and water contamination.
In comparison, synthetic grass removes the need for these dangerous compounds. As soon as installed, it needs marginal upkeep, largely consisting of routine cleaning and seldom infill replenishment. Long-Term Sustainability
Lasting sustainability is an important aspect in assessing the advantages of synthetic turf over traditional yard lawns. One of the most substantial advantages of synthetic grass is its sturdiness; it can last as much as 15-20 years with very little maintenance, whereas all-natural yard needs frequent reseeding and substitute. This durability decreases the need for consistent resources, such as water, plant foods, and pesticides, which are vital for maintaining a healthy and balanced grass yard.
Furthermore, fabricated turf adds to a decrease in carbon discharges linked with lawn care devices.
